
弃用 GitHub Copilot 30 天:主流 AI 编程工具对比与选型建议
对比了 GitHub Copilot 及多款替代 AI 编程工具。介绍了 Lynx AI 的全栈生成能力,Cursor 的项目级上下文理解,腾讯 CodeBuddy 的企业安全特性,以及飞算 JavaAI 的垂直领域优势。文章指出开发者应关注提问与决策能力,根据团队需求选择合适工具,而非单纯依赖单一订阅服务。
博客作者
C/C++开发者
373
已发布文章
17K
博客获赞
960K
博客浏览
第 5 页

对比了 GitHub Copilot 及多款替代 AI 编程工具。介绍了 Lynx AI 的全栈生成能力,Cursor 的项目级上下文理解,腾讯 CodeBuddy 的企业安全特性,以及飞算 JavaAI 的垂直领域优势。文章指出开发者应关注提问与决策能力,根据团队需求选择合适工具,而非单纯依赖单一订阅服务。

轮腿机器人的硬件选型、软件架构及代码调试流程。硬件采用 RoboMaster C 型开发板配合 DM-J8009P 关节电机与瓴控轮毂电机。软件模块包含任务封装、CAN 通信、PID 控制及 VMC 运动学解算。调试重点在于左右腿坐标系极性确认、LQR 算法参数整定以及一阶与二阶倒立摆模型的平衡验证。文中详细说明了轮毂与关节电机的零点设置、力矩计算逻辑及转向…

深入分析了若依 (RuoYi) 低代码框架的技术架构、核心优势与局限性。框架基于 Spring Boot,具备完善的 RBAC 权限管理、高度模块化设计及强大的代码生成能力。然而,其技术栈相对保守(如 Vue2),代码生成灵活性不足,且在高并发场景下存在性能瓶颈。适用于企业内部管理系统及快速原型开发,不适合高并发互联网应用或强定制化需求。开发者需权衡便利性与…

记录了 Visual Studio 2022 中 GitHub Copilot 报错'完成你的请求时出现了问题'的排查过程。经测试网络连通性及 DNS 解析正常,但直接访问 API 受限。最终确认为域名被墙,通过在命令行设置 HTTP_PROXY、HTTPS_PROXY 及 COPILOT_USE_DEFAULTPROXY 环境变量,并使用批处理文件启动 V…

Chatbox 是一款支持本地部署与多模型接入的桌面级 AI 聊天客户端。相比在线服务,它具备离线可用、数据隐私安全、免费使用本地模型等优势。 Chatbox 的核心功能,包括支持 OpenAI、Claude、Gemini 及本地 Ollama 等接口,并演示了如何在 Windows 和 Android 平台进行安装配置。通过联网搜索功能,Chatbox 还…

一个包含 6056 张图像的无人机电力巡检缺陷检测数据集,涵盖铁塔、绝缘子、电缆等 49 类设备部件及缺陷。支持 YOLO、VOC、COCO 标注格式。提供了基于 YOLOv8 的训练代码、配置文件及命令行方案,适用于电力设备状态监测与故障识别任务。

在 Ubuntu 24.04 系统上部署 AMD 显卡监控工具 amdgpu_top 的完整流程。针对默认软件源缺失的问题,详细说明了通过源码编译安装的步骤,包括安装基础依赖、配置 Rust 环境、解决版本冲突及编译构建。同时提供了通过修改 GRUB 参数突破显存限制的方法,适用于需要运行大模型权重或深度监控硬件状态的场景。

针对无人机轨迹规划易陷入局部最优的问题,提出融合树突逻辑网络的多目标人工蜂群算法(DDMOABC)。该算法将路径规划建模为包含长度、安全、高度和平滑度的四目标优化问题,引入树突网络引导子代生成并结合 DE/rand/1 策略。实验表明,该方法能有效增强搜索能力,提高自适应性和进化效率,实现对帕累托前沿的高质量逼近。

详细解析了德州仪器 TI AFE5816 芯片,这是一款专为医疗超声成像、无损检测及声纳应用设计的 16 通道模拟前端 (AFE)。文章涵盖了其核心特性,包括低功耗设计、超低噪声性能、灵活的 ADC 配置以及数字时间增益补偿 (DTGC) 技术。内容深入探讨了 TGC 成像信号链与 CW 连续波多普勒模式的内部架构,重点介绍了无源混频器、波束赋形求和及快速过…

系统讲解如何搭建可落地、可扩展的前端监控系统。涵盖五层架构:异常捕获(Sentry/Vue)、性能度量(Web Vitals)、行为追踪(Session Replay)、数据聚合与告警响应。提供代码示例、采样策略、GDPR 合规方案及私有化部署指南,帮助将前端变为透明可观测系统。
WiFi 模块常用的 AT 指令,涵盖模块重启、工作模式设置(STA/AP/混合)、连接与断开路由器、连接与关闭服务器连接,以及透传模式的配置。文章详细说明了各指令的参数含义、使用示例及透传模式下数据在终端设备与服务器间的直接传输机制。

深度解析宇树 G1 人形机器人在新疆阿勒泰 -47.4℃极寒环境下的极限测试表现。文章探讨了其采用的低成本保暖方案、强化学习平衡技术及营销战略背后的商业逻辑。通过与 Deep Robotics DR02、特斯拉 Optimus 等竞品对比,分析了 G1 在出货量、成本及商业化落地方面的优势,同时指出了其在技术性能、场景单一及自主化程度上的潜在隐患。最后展望了…

基孔肯雅热的病原学及流行病学特征,阐述了基于 WebGIS 技术的流行风险地区空间可视化方案。通过 SQL 查询获取省份地理信息,利用 Leaflet 在前端实现风险等级分类展示。将全国划分为Ⅰ至Ⅳ类风险地区,结合地图颜色编码直观呈现各地疫情风险分布,为公共卫生防控提供数据支持。

探讨 RAG 系统中嵌入模型的性能优化方案。针对生成成本高、重复计算浪费、API 调用限制及响应速度瓶颈等核心痛点,提出采用缓存机制。利用 LangChain 的 CacheBackedEmbeddings 组件,结合本地文件或 Redis 分布式存储,实现嵌入向量的一次计算多次复用。实战测试表明,缓存方案可将查询响应时间从 800ms 降至 10ms,AP…
如何利用 Claude AI 助手与 Android Studio 联动,通过自然语言指令快速生成 Android WebView 项目模板的工作流。内容包括环境搭建、结构化指令技巧、组件化实践以及具体的代码生成示例,旨在帮助开发者减少重复配置工作,提升开发效率。
在 Photoshop 中集成 ComfyUI 插件的配置流程。内容包括环境准备、管理器组件部署、核心插件安装及工作流配置技巧。通过 API 格式保存工作流并在 Photoshop 中加载,可实现文本生成图像、风格转换、缺陷修复及画布扩展等功能。此外还包含性能优化建议与常见问题解决方案,帮助用户在熟悉的环境中提升 AI 绘画创作效率。

利用 Python 和 Neo4j 图数据库构建知识图谱的完整流程。涵盖环境搭建、Cypher 查询语言基础、Python 驱动连接及批量数据写入方法。通过西游记人物关系示例,演示如何创建节点与关系并实现可视化展示,适合初学者快速上手图数据库开发。

Eino 框架中的 Retriever 组件定义了读侧的统一检索协议,区别于简单的 SDK 封装。它负责将查询转换为标准检索入口,返回统一的 Document 结构,并支持接入 Chain、Graph 及 Callback 链路。核心配置包括 Index、SubIndex、TopK、ScoreThreshold 和 Embedding。实现时需遵循 GetC…
介绍基于 Z-Image-Turbo 模型的 AI 绘画云端协作方案。针对本地部署复杂及云端生成慢的问题,利用该模型 8 步蒸馏技术实现亚秒级生成。内容涵盖环境准备、Docker 部署、API 调用示例、团队协作配置及批量生成优化。通过共享工作区与负载均衡,提升设计团队效率,降低技术门槛。
解析了 Ollama 本地运行大模型的底层技术组合。GGUF 作为通用压缩格式,通过量化大幅减小模型体积并提升加载速度,支持跨平台部署。llama.cpp 是轻量级推理引擎,基于 C/C++ 优化 CPU 推理,无需复杂依赖即可运行 GGUF 模型。两者结合使得 Ollama 能够实现一键本地运行,在低配设备上流畅执行大模型任务,相比传统框架更具轻量化和兼容…